Wright State University Boonshoft School of Medicine is an ACGME-accredited university-based Vascular neurology residency program in Dayton, OH. It has 1 PGY-1 position per year and approximately 1 residents in training. It reports 0% IMG residents, J-1 visa sponsorship, and a PGY-1 salary of $73,603. Expert Care • Education • Research Wright State Physicians is composed of more than 100 physicians affiliated with the Wright State University Boonshoft School of Medicine. The group provides primary and specialty care in a wide range of specialized diagnostic and treatment services throughout the Dayton region. The Wright State University Boonshoft School of Medicine and Wright State Physicians are partners in providing training to medical students and delivering health care to the region. To meet the needs of the Wright State University campus community and surrounding communities, Wright State Physicians opened the Wright State Physicians Health Center, a state-of-the art medical office building, in the summer of 2012. The health center is located on the campus of Wright State University at 725 University Boulevard and is near the Nutter Center. Free parking for patients is available at the facility. The health center is a 66,000-square-foot, three-story building that houses physicians in several specialties, including dermatology; family medicine; geriatrics; internal medicine; surgery and obstetrics and gynecology as well as corporate offices. CompuNet Clinical Laboratories and an MRI facility operated by Miami Valley Hospital also are located at the Wright State Physicians Health Center. The Wright State Physicians facility helps further the mission of Wright State Physicians to retain outstanding medical faculty and staff in support of the clinical, research, and community service activities of the Wright State University Boonshoft School of Medicine.
